The Sum of Saving Knowledge

Rate this book
The Sum of Saving Knowledge teaches us about how God offers reconciliation to sinners through Christ. God's redemptive work displays the glory of his justice and mercy. David Dickson and James Durham apply this knowledge to the practical life of the Christian. The faith of each Christian will be built up in greater understanding. Dickson and Durham completed the Sum of Saving Knowledge in 1650, and it has often been reprinted with the Westminster Confession of Faith and Catechisms. In it you will find the ordo salutis explained in doxological terms. The authors provide examples of how each person should reason about this all-important subject. Owen Anderson provides a Preface about how we can advance the Christian message in our day.
